Go-To Theatres for Indie Films
Although Vancouver is dubbed "Hollywood North," it also has several go-to spots that feature lesser known indie films. Give the big productions a break and check out the underdogs at these theatres.

Vancity Theatre

There's enormously large, comfy seats as well as an eclectic bunch of films at Vancity Theatre. Mainstream films are foreign to this location, so stop on by for a cinematic change-up.

Van East Cinema

A small cinema that still offers tickets and concession at a great price. Don't be discouraged by its look, because apart from big films, Van East offers its screen to great indie filmmakers too.

Rio Theatre
Indie films, cult classics and live entertainment is what Rio has to offer. They also have their liquor license. Booze for everyone!

The Cinematheque
The Cinematheque is quite the cinematic gem. It has a well renowned reputation amongst local film festivals, and shows special features, documentaries, and indie films year-round.

Fifth Avenue Cinemas

Although owned by Cineplex, Fifth Avenue continues to feature a good selection of lesser known films. The occasional blockbuster will be amongst the variety, but for the most part, indie is the deal.

Dunbar Theatre

What is at Dunbar Theatre? Well, indie films, amazingly delicious popcorn, comfy seats with loads of leg room, a phenomenal projection screen and that old-timey nostalgic feel. What more can you want?
